2005 Chevrolet Cobalt vs. 1976 Renault 15

To start off, 2005 Chevrolet Cobalt is newer by 29 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1976 Renault 15.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1976 Renault 15 would be higher. At 2,198 cc (4 cylinders), 2005 Chevrolet Cobalt is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Chevrolet Cobalt (140 HP @ 5600 RPM) has 42 more horse power than 1976 Renault 15. (98 HP @ 5750 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Chevrolet Cobalt should accelerate faster than 1976 Renault 15.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Chevrolet Cobalt weights approximately 435 kg more than 1976 Renault 15.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Let's talk about torque, 2005 Chevrolet Cobalt (203 Nm) has 68 more torque (in Nm) than 1976 Renault 15. (135 Nm). This means 2005 Chevrolet Cobalt will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1976 Renault 15.

Compare all specifications:

2005 Chevrolet Cobalt 1976 Renault 15
Make Chevrolet Renault
Model Cobalt 15
Year Released 2005 1976
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2198 cc 1647 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 140 HP 98 HP
Engine RPM 5600 RPM 5750 RPM
Torque 203 Nm 135 Nm
Engine Bore Size 86.1 mm 79 mm
Engine Stroke Size 94 mm 84 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 10.0:1 9.3:1
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 3 doors
Vehicle Weight 1495 kg 1060 kg
Vehicle Length 4590 mm 4270 mm
Vehicle Width 1730 mm 1640 mm
Vehicle Height 1460 mm 1320 mm
Wheelbase Size 2720 mm 2450 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 49 L 56 L
